Measuring Vent Diameter in the Attic

If you dont want to get on the roof, you can go in the attic and measure the vent by measuring the circumference of the vent pipe and dividing this by 3.14. This will give you the diameter of the pipe. Or maybe you can read what the diameter is by looking at the pipe....
